Abstract(in English) Home network system (HNS) provides various value-added services for home users by connecting house-hold appliances and sensors. In the conventional HNS architecture, HNS appliances and services are tightly coupled. This coupling problem leads to difficulty for users to freely choose their favorite appliances and HNS services. In our previous work, we have proposed a novel HNS architecture, named Cloud HNS, that accommodates multi-vendor services by building on the concept of cloud computing. Cloud HNS provides standard and basic services such as appliance operation, environmental log collection and static data management. In this paper, we discuss and focus on the appliance operation, named Appliance Control as a Service (ACaaS), which is one of fundamental services provided by Cloud HNS. Specifically, we discuss about multilayered architecture of ACaaS and design of a data model for dynamically discovering a relationship between appliance and its controlling method.
